Discovery by Daniel Greene.
This man is a Kilmaley farmer and one day he was cutting his turf ,he found a trunk and in it were ancient articles belonging to the Danes such as gold drinking cups,bugles and a trumpet and lots of other things which got broken when the box was was being excavated.he cast it on one side because he thought that these things were of no value.Some time later his son Michael when home on holidays from College was examining the box which his father had found.
